Appalachian State Students Spend Spring Break Giving Back at Murphy-Harpst

|

|

While many college students spent spring break traveling to the beach, a group of students from Appalachian State University spent part of their week volunteering with foster youth at Murphy-Harpst Children’s Center in Cedartown.
